Time to act for king, parties: Nepal

POST REPORT

KATHMANDU, JAN 04 - Madhav Kumar Nepal, general secretary of the CPN-UML has urged both the king and the political parties to exploit the opportunity, which has begun with his meeting with the king.
Inaugurating the fourth convention of the UML Lalitpur district today, Nepal said, "My meeting with the king has opened a door for resolution to the current stalemate." He also claimed that the Surya Bahadur Thapa government should immediately be dismissed in order to initiate the process.
Reiterating the UML stance for formation of an all-party government, Nepal said that such an all-party government only would resolve the current crisis. "This confrontation should not be prolonged," he said, adding, "It will invite further chaos in the country."
However, he also asserted that he could not trust the king and the Maoists.
"King and Maoists say one thing but do another in action," Nepal said.Posted on: 2004-01-05 05:10
